2. Use a shared drive for large files that use up network space. Be aware of what kinds of files can bog down the system. PowerPoint presentations, video, photo images and other media can use up a great deal of network space. You might want to consider uploading those types of files to a shared community drive for the entire team to have accessibility to the files. There are many shared software programs available that makes this more efficient as well. If everyone has access to a team site, the entire network will be able to move much more quickly.



3. Make sure your network is being constantly updated and upgraded to meet new demands. If you have recently hired more people that are using the system, you should make sure your network server has the capacity to handle the load. This may mean investing in more resources so it will be worthwhile to determine the increased productivity costs versus the upgraded IT costs. And speaking of worker productivity, did you know that a larger screen increases worker productivity? Researchers at the University of Utah tested how quickly people performed tasks like editing a document and copying numbers between spreadsheets while using different monitor configurations: one with an 18-inch monitor, one with a 24-inch monitor and two with two 20-inch monitors. Their finding: People using the 24-inch screen completed the tasks 52% faster than people who used the 18-inch monitor; people who used the two 20-inch monitors were 44% faster than those with the 18-inch ones. The study concluded that someone having more viewing area could save up to 2.5 hours a day.
